Administrative interface for managing shared resources

1. A method comprising:
- providing an administrative session on a host computer, the administrative session being accessible by an administrator terminal;
receiving from the administrator terminal a request to create a shared session accessible by multiple terminals, the request defining permissions to be associated with the shared session;
creating the shared session in response to receiving the request, the shared session being accessible by the multiple terminals and having the permissions defined in the request;
receiving, at the host computer, input from the multiple terminals having access to the shared session;
aggregating, by using a processor, the input received from the multiple terminals;
outputting the aggregated input to the multiple terminals, in which the multiple terminals comprise a user terminal including a user session that publishes an environment to make available hardware resources of the user terminal to be shared by a plurality of users in the shared session;
controlling, by the administrator terminal, allocation of the hardware resources of the user terminal for use by the plurality of users in other user sessions; and
configuring an administrative user interface within the administrative session to provide control over the aggregated input of the shared session, the control including at least changing permissions associated with multiple terminal sessions.

Abstract
A shared resource computing (SRC) system that provides a mechanism for creating a shared session among individual sessions is described. In an ad hoc peer model, a session is created by individual users. One individual session assumes an administrative session role and invites other user sessions to join the shared session. Local environments from the individual sessions are published and the resources of the individual sessions form linked device groups that allow the resources to be aggregated for the shared session.
